Abstract: increasing in the last years, a fact attributed mainly to the routine measurement of the prostate-specific antigen (PSA) in males aged 45 years and older. This type of cancer presents the highest correlation with age and it is believed, in the USA, that one in every six men will be diagnosed with prostate cancer in his lifetime 3 . In spite of the high incidence, the mortality rates are relatively low, with a projected number of deaths of little more than 27,000 in the USA in the year 2007, corresponding to 9%… Show more

“…Androgen deprivation is achieved using gonadotropin-releasing hormone (GnRH) agonists, steroidal and nonsteroidal antiandrogens, estrogens, or bilateral orchiectomy. 8 The aim of ADT is to reduce serum testosterone levels to less than 0.5 mg/L as recommended by current guidelines. The normal range for testosterone in young men is 3 to 10 mg/L.…”
